Read moreI stayed here on a business trip for 6 nights, which I think is unusual compared to their typical guests who are on vacation. The hotel is a little out of the way, though was convenient for me. I had to be at Messe Friedrichshafen every day, and the commute was an easy 25 minutes. Although only a few of the staff spoke English (the owner/chef and one of the waiters), I did not have any major communication problems.
The hotel is really pretty. Nonnenhorn is a tiny town and is very picturesque. The room was certainly very comfortable and clean, although the decor was a little dated for my taste. My only complaint was that they did not replace the shampoo bottles during my stay, so I ran out of shampoo on my last night there.
The highlight of the hotel for me was the restaurant. The food was fantastic and the service excellent. I had the best soup ever - Banana Curry Soup with a shrimp scampi - wow! I at in the restaurant every day, breakfast and dinner. Everything I had was incredible.
They do not have WiFi in the rooms, which is a pity for me as I had to work every night. However, they were very accommodating, and I worked in the restaurant and lobby without a problem. When I had a connection, except for one night, it was really fast and efficient for me.
